Description
This book provides a systematic treatment of the theoretical foundation and algorithmic tools necessary in the design of energy-efficient algorithms and protocols in wireless body sensor networks (WBSNs). These problems addressed in the book are of both fundamental and practical importance. Specifically, the book delivers a comprehensive treatment on the following problems ranging from theoretical modeling and analysis, to practical algorithm design and optimization: energy-efficient clustering-based leader election algorithms in WBSNs; MAC protocol for duty-cycling WBSNs with concurrent traffic; multi-channel broadcast algorithms in duty-cycling WBSNs; and energy-efficient sleep scheduling algorithms in WBSNs. Target readers of the book are researchers and advanced-level engineering students interested in acquiring in-depth knowledge on the topic and on WBSNs and their applications, both from theoretical and engineering perspective.
Table of Contents
Introduction.- Reliable and energy-efficient leader election algorithms for WBSNs.- Medium access for concurrent traffic in WBSNs: protocol design and analysis.- On multi-channel broadcast in WBSNs with asynchronous duty cycles: theoretical foundation and algorithm design.- Energy-efficient sleep scheduling in WBSNs: from the perspective of minimum dominating set.- Conclusion.
